AL Recaps – Upton, Jennings and Moore Lead Rays Win Over Orioles

Rays NewsST. PETERSBURG, Fla – B.J. Upton hit his 100th career home run, and rookie Matt Moore pitched into the sixth inning, allowing six hits and no runs, and Tampa Bay went on to beat the Baltimore Orioles 2-0 in the first game of an American League Eastern division battle.

The Orioles and Rays began the night tied for second place at 55-50.  Moore needed 108 pitches to get through his night.

However, the Tampa Bay bullpen of Jake McGee, Kyle Farnsworth, Joel Peralta, and Fernando Rodney helped preserve the shutout, after Moore left the game.

The Rays did not allow an extra-base hit the entire game. Tommy Hunter pitched well for the Orioles giving up just two earned runs, the Upton homer and another homer by left fielder Desmond Jennings.
